How they compare

El Salvador currently reports 20.9% against 20.8% in Egypt,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was El Salvador ahead.

Egypt ranks 58th and El Salvador ranks 56th of 144 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Egypt averaged higher in 3 and El Salvador in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Egypt El Salvador Difference Ahead
1960s 0.0% 2.2% 2.2% El Salvador
1970s 0.7% 3.2% 2.5% El Salvador
1980s 9.0% 2.4% 6.5% Egypt
1990s 17.4% 4.7% 12.7% Egypt
2000s 21.3% 9.6% 11.7% Egypt
2010s 20.8% 20.9% 0.2% El Salvador

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
